Travel China Guide

visit to Chongqing 2020

Best Destinations in Chongqing 2020

Located in Southwestern China, Chongqing is a very popular tourism destination that continues to grow rapidly. Chongqing is home to delicious spicy food, cultural museums and UNESCO World Heritage Sites. Jiefangbei Central Business District is lined with tall skyscrapers,  hotels,  department stores, luxury brand stores and shopping malls. Stepping into Jiefangbei will feel familiar to […]